Current Limit Protection
ThePMB4000SeriesDC/DCregulatorsincludecurrent
limitingcircuitrythatallowsthemtowithstandcontinuous
overloadsorshortcircuitconditionsontheoutput.Thecur-
rentlimitisofhick-upmodetype.
Theregulatorwillresumenormaloperationafterremoval
oftheoverload.Theloaddistributionsystemshouldbe
designedtocarrythemaximumoutputshortcircuitcurrent
specified.
Input And Output Impedance
Theimpedanceofboththepowersourceandtheloadwill
interactwiththeimpedanceoftheDC/DCregulator.Itis
mostimportanttohavealowcharacteristicimpedance,
bothattheinputandoutput,astheregulatorshavealow
energystoragecapability.Usecapacitorsacrosstheinputif
thesourceinductanceisgreaterthan4.7H.Suitableinput
capacitorsare22F-220FlowESRceramics.
Maximum Capacitive Load
Whenpoweringloadswithsignificantdynamiccurrentre-
quirements,thevoltageregulationattheloadcanbe
improvedbyadditionofdecouplingcapacitanceattheload.
ThemosteffectivetechniqueistolocatelowESRceramic
capacitorsasclosetotheloadaspossible,usingseveral
capacitorstolowerthetotalESR.Theseceramiccapacitors
willhandleshortdurationhigh-frequencycomponentsof
dynamicloadchanges.Inaddition,highervaluesofcapaci-
tors(electrolyticcapacitors)shouldbeusedtohandlethe
mid-frequencycomponents.Itisequallyimportanttouse
gooddesignpracticewhenconfiguringtheDCdistribution
system.
LowresistanceandlowinductancePCBlayoutsandca-
blingshouldbeused.Rememberthatwhenusingremote
sensing,allresistance(includingtheESR),inductanceand
capacitanceofthedistributionsystemiswithinthefeedback
loopoftheregulator.Thiscanaffectontheregulatorscom-
pensationandtheresultingstabilityanddynamicresponse
performance.
VerylowESRandhighcapacitancemustbeusedwithcare.
A“ruleofthumb”isthatthetotalcapacitancemustnever
exceedtypically500-700FifonlylowESR(<2m
)ce-
ramiccapacitorsareused.Ifmorecapacitanceisneeded,
acombinationoflowESRtypeandelectrolyticcapacitors
shouldbeused,otherwisethestabilitywillbeaffected.
ThePMB4000seriesregulatorcanacceptupto5mFof
capacitiveloadontheoutputatfullload.Thisgives<500
F/AofIO.Whenusingthatlargecapacitanceitisimportant
toconsidertheselectionofoutputcapacitors;theresulting
behaviorisacombinationoftheamountofcapacitanceand
ESR.
